Tutorial for Application Development



Wednesday 26 October 2011

ใช้ StringBuffer ต่อ String เพื่อเพิ่มความเร็ว

เพื่อนๆ เคยสังเกตุบ้างมั้ยครับว่า ถ้าเรา เอา String มาต่อกันยาวๆ จะทำให้โปรแกรมช้ามากๆ
เช่น
String x =new String();
x+="aa";
บวกต่อกันไปเรื่อยๆ โปรแกรมจะช้าลงเรื่อยๆ ครับ

แนวทางแก้ไม่ยากเลยแค่เปลี่ยนมาใช้ StringBuffer รับรองได้ว่าเร็วติดจรวดเลยทีเดียวครับ

Monday 9 May 2011

OOP วันละคำ

วันนี้จะมาแนะนำให้รู้จักกับ Interface กันนะครับ
หลายคนอาจพอรู้จักกันมาบ้างแล้ว
วันนี้จะเอามาเล่าให้ฟังกันอีกรอบ เพื่อไม่ให้เป็นการเสียเวลามาเริ่มเลยละกัน

Interface คือ Interface ไม่ใช่ Class นะครับพี่น้อง
กฏของการสร้างอะไรต่างๆ แตกต่าง กันโดยสิ้นเชิง

Interface ออกแบบมาเพื่อแก้ปัญหาการสืบทอดของ Class ที่มี Class แม่ได้เพียง Class เดียว
แต่ Interface สามารถ Implements ได้ไม่จำกัด

ในขณะเดียวกัน Interface ก็มีกฏว่า Class ใดๆ ก็ตามที่จะ Implements Interface นั้นๆ ได้
จะ้ต้อง Implements ทุก Method ที่ระบุไว้ใน Interface ถึงจะเป็น Class โดยสมบูรณ์แบบได้

Thursday 6 January 2011

สวัสดีปีใหม่จ้า

หุหุ วันนี้ไม่มีอะไร นอกจาก คำว่า สวัสดีปีใหม่ 2011 คร้าบบบ